Book Release Party: Katie Kacvinsky
05/08/2012 7:00 pm
Celebrate the release of Corvallis author Katie Kacvinsky’s second novel for young adults, First Comes Love, at Grass Roots Books & Music.
Like his name, Gray is dark and stormy. Dylan, a girl always searching for what's next, seemingly unable to settle down, is the exact opposite: full of light and life. On the outside, they seem like an unlikely couple. But looks can be deceiving and besides, opposites attract. What starts as friendship, turns into admiration, respect and caring, until finally these two lone souls find they are truly in love with each other. But staying in love is not as easy as falling in love. If Dylan and Gray want their love to last, they're going to have to work at it. And learn that sometimes love means having to say you're sorry.
Katie Kacvinsky is from Wausau, WI, but she now makes her home in Corvallis, OR. She worked in the entertainment industry and as a high school English teacher before deciding to write full time.
